Creamy Lemon Chicken Soup Recipe

Lemon chicken soup is a light, flavorful dish made with tender chicken, vegetables, and a hint of lemon. It’s often prepared with ingredients like carrots, celery, garlic, and onions, along with a savory broth. The addition of lemon juice and zest enhances the soup’s flavor, giving it a tangy, refreshing taste. This soup is perfect for anyone looking for a healthy meal that’s both satisfying and easy to make.

Lemon chicken soup can be made in about 40-45 minutes. It’s a great option for a weeknight dinner, as the cooking time is quick, and the ingredients are simple and easy to prepare. The soup allows enough time for the flavors to meld together, making it a perfect balance of lightness and richness. You can also prep the ingredients ahead of time to save even more time during the cooking process.

Ingredient Notes for Lemon Chicken Soup

  • Chicken Breasts: Chicken breasts are the main protein in this soup. They provide lean meat that’s tender and mild in flavor. They cook quickly and are easy to shred for the soup. You can also use boneless skinless chicken thighs for a richer taste.
  • Olive Oil: Olive oil is used to sauté the vegetables. It adds healthy fats and a subtle, fruity flavor to the soup. Use extra virgin olive oil for the best taste.
  • Onion: Onion adds sweetness and depth to the soup. It’s sautéed at the start to create a flavorful base. Yellow or white onions work well in this recipe.
  • Carrots: Carrots bring a natural sweetness and a bright orange color to the soup. They also add some crunch, balancing the soft chicken and other vegetables.
  • Stalks Celery: Celery contributes a fresh, slightly peppery flavor. It also adds a crisp texture, making the soup more satisfying. Use fresh stalks for the best results.
  • Garlic: Garlic adds a bold, savory note that complements the other vegetables and the lemony flavor. It’s minced and sautéed with the onions for extra flavor.
  • Chicken Broth: Chicken broth is the base of the soup. It provides a rich, savory flavor that enhances the overall taste. You can use low-sodium broth to control the salt content.
  • Water: Water helps thin the soup, making it the right consistency. You can adjust the water to your liking, depending on whether you want a thicker or thinner soup.
  • Salt & Black Pepper: Salt and black pepper are essential seasonings that bring all the flavors together. Add them to taste, starting with a pinch and adjusting as needed.
  • Dried Thyme: Dried thyme adds an earthy, herbaceous flavor to the soup. It pairs well with the chicken and vegetables, giving the soup a warm, comforting taste.
  • Dried Oregano: Dried oregano complements the thyme, adding a slightly bitter and peppery flavor. It works well with the lemon and garlic in the soup.
  • Juice and Zest of Lemon: The lemon juice gives the soup a bright, tangy flavor. The zest adds an aromatic citrus punch. Both ingredients enhance the soup’s freshness and balance out the savory flavors.
  • Fresh Parsley: Fresh parsley is used as a garnish. It adds a burst of color and a fresh, slightly bitter taste. It also provides a touch of brightness at the end.

Lemon Chicken Soup Variation

While the classic lemon chicken soup is delicious on its own, there are plenty of variations you can try to mix things up. Here are a few ideas:

  • Add Vegetables: Enhance the flavor and nutrition of the soup by adding vegetables like carrots, celery, and onions. These vegetables will infuse the broth with extra taste and texture.
  • Make it Creamy: For a richer soup, you can add a splash of heavy cream or coconut milk. This variation creates a creamy texture that complements the lemony broth perfectly.
  • Use Different Herbs: While fresh dill is the most common herb in lemon chicken soup, you can also experiment with thyme, parsley, or oregano for a different flavor profile.
  • Spicy Lemon Chicken Soup: If you like a little heat, add some chili flakes or a diced jalapeño pepper. This version gives the soup a zesty, spicy kick that pairs wonderfully with the lemon.
  • Greek Lemon Chicken Soup (Avgolemono): A Greek variation of lemon chicken soup includes eggs and lemon juice whisked together to create a silky, creamy texture. It’s rich and comforting, with the perfect balance of lemony tang and savory chicken.

Storage Options

If you have leftovers or want to make the soup in advance, lemon chicken soup can be stored and reheated easily. Here’s how:

  • Refrigeration: Store the soup in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. Reheat it on the stove over low heat until it’s warmed through. If the soup thickens in the fridge, you can add a bit of water or chicken broth to thin it out when reheating.
  • Freezing: Lemon chicken soup freezes well, but it’s best to freeze the broth and chicken separately from any noodles or rice. When frozen, the soup can last for up to 3 months. To reheat, let it thaw in the refrigerator overnight and warm it on the stove.
  • Avoid Freezing with Cream: If you added cream to your lemon chicken soup, it’s best not to freeze it. The cream can separate when reheated, affecting the texture of the soup. Instead, freeze the soup without cream and add the cream when reheating.

FAQs About Lemon Chicken Soup

Can I make lemon chicken soup 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are lemon chicken soup in advance and store it in the fridge for up to 3 days. The flavors even deepen after resting, making it a great make-ahead meal.

What are the health benefits of lemon chicken soup?
Lemon chicken soup is packed with protein, vitamins, and antioxidants, making it a great choice for boosting the immune system. The warmth of the soup is also soothing for sore throats and colds.

Can I freeze lemon chicken soup?
Yes, lemon chicken soup can be frozen for up to 3 months. However, be sure to leave out the noodles or rice before freezing, as they can become soggy when reheated.

What can I serve with lemon chicken soup?
Lemon chicken soup pairs well with crusty bread or a light salad. You can also enjoy it with crackers for added crunch and flavor.

Ingredients
  

  • 2 boneless skinless chicken breasts (or about 2 cups of shredded chicken)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il or your preferred cooking oil
  • 1 medium onion chopped
  • 2 medium carrots peeled and diced
  • 2 stalks celery ch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ic minced
  • 4 cups chicken broth preferably low-sodium
  • 1 cup water
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t or to taste
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per or to taste
  • 1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Juice and zest of 1 lemon for that fresh citrus flavor
  • 1/2 cup fresh parsley chopped (optional for garnish)

Equipment

  • Large Pot or Dutch Oven
  • Sharp knife
  • Cutting board
  • Measuring Spoons
  • Ladle
  • Strainer

Method
 

  1. Cook the Chicken: If you haven’t done so yet, start by cooking the chicken. You can boil the chicken breasts in water for about 20 minutes or cook them in a skillet. Once cooked, shred the chicken using two forks and set it aside.
  2. Sauté the Veggies: In a large pot or Dutch oven,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ion, carrots, and celery. Sauté for 5–7 minutes until the vegetables begin to soften.
  3. Add Garlic and Spices: Add the minced garlic, salt, pepper, thyme, and oregano to the pot. Stir everything together, letting the garlic cook for about 1 minute until fragrant.
  4. Pour in the Broth and Water: Add the chicken broth and water to the pot, then bring it to a boil. Once boiling, lower the heat and let it simmer for 10–12 minutes, allowing the vegetables to fully cook and the flavors to meld.
  5. Add the Shredded Chicken: Now, add your shredded chicken to the pot and stir. Let everything simmer together for an additional 5 minutes.
  6. Finish with Lemon: Once the soup is done simmering, add the lemon juice and zest. Stir to combine and taste for seasoning. You may want to add a pinch more salt or pepper, depending on your taste.
  7. Serve: Ladle the soup into bowls and garnish with fresh parsley, if desired. Serve hot, and enjoy!
